A mushroom under the microscope
Reishi (Ganoderma lucidum) has been studied more than almost any other medicinal mushroom. Hundreds of laboratory and animal studies have explored its two great compound families — the beta-glucans and the triterpenes — and found real, measurable activity: immune signalling, antioxidant effects, anti-inflammatory action.
But laboratory findings and human results are different things. And when we look at what's been tested in actual people, the picture becomes more modest.
What the human trials show
The most rigorous recent synthesis pooled seventeen randomised controlled trials covering 971 participants. It found that Reishi supplementation produced small but statistically significant improvements in a handful of measures: body mass index, resting heart rate, creatinine (a marker of kidney function), and glutathione peroxidase — one of the body's own antioxidant enzymes.
That last one is worth pausing on. It suggests Reishi may support the body's internal antioxidant machinery, rather than simply supplying antioxidants from outside. That's a mechanism traditional herbalists would recognise: not doing the work for the body, but helping the body do its own.
Equally telling is what the review didn't find. Across those trials, there were no significant effects on blood pressure, fasting blood sugar, cholesterol, inflammatory markers, or liver enzymes.
And the researchers were candid about their confidence: the overall quality of the evidence was rated very low. Most Reishi trials have been small, short, and used wildly different preparations — different species, different extraction methods, different doses. It's difficult to compare a hot-water extract to an alcohol extract to a spore powder and call them the same intervention.

The safety picture
Here, the evidence is more settled. Placebo-controlled trials in healthy adults have found Reishi well tolerated, with no meaningful changes to kidney or liver function over twelve weeks of use. For a supplement taken daily and long-term, that matters.
The provenance problem
There's one finding that should give every Reishi buyer pause. When researchers genetically tested commercial reishi products, they found that many didn't contain the species on the label at all.
